Understanding the Plinko Game Mechanics

At its heart, plinko is a game governed by chance, but analyzing the intricacies of its mechanics allows players to make more informed decisions. The board itself typically consists of rows of pegs, and the ball’s trajectory is determined by each bounce. The more pegs the ball encounters, the more unpredictable the final landing position. This adds an element of suspense, as even seemingly well-aimed drops can take unexpected turns. The payout structure varies depending on the casino or platform, with higher payouts typically reserved for the central slots at the bottom of the board.

The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)

Modern online plinko games utilize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ure fairness and unpredictability. RNGs are sophisticated algorithms that produce a statistically random sequence of numbers, determining the ball’s path with each bounce. Reputable casinos and game developers subject their RNGs to rigorous testing and auditing by independent third-party organizations, verifying their operation’s integrity. This is crucial, ensuring that results are truly random and haven’t been manipulated in any way. Players should always look for casinos that display certifications demonstrating the independent verification of their RNGs.

The RNG doesn’t guarantee specific outcomes, but it assures players that each drop is independent of previous results. Understanding this principle is key to avoiding common gambling fallacies, such as believing that a specific slot is “due” to hit after a series of misses. Every drop is a fresh start, a new and independent opportunity for a win.
